Fernando Valenzuela, known for his achievements with the Dodgers during ‘Fernandomania,’ passed away at 63. The cause of his death was not disclosed. Valenzuela was a beloved figure in the 1980s and although not in the Baseball Hall of Fame, he is commemorated in Cooperstown with memorabilia from his career, including a signed ball from his no-hitter in 1990.

Could A’ja Wilson be the next WNBA superstar on the move?
With around 80% of WNBA players becoming free agents, A’ja Wilson emerges as a key focus amid the Las Vegas Aces' struggles, as her supporting cast has dwindled.
